Warren Middle School is seeking a passionate and dedicated Middle School Math Teacher to educate and support students in grades 68. The ideal candidate will collaborate with colleagues in a Professional Learning Community (PLC) to enhance student learning outcomes implement inclusion co- teaching practices and strengthen students mathematical reasoning problem-solving and numeracy skills. This role requires a commitment to equity differentiated instruction and fostering a supportive engaging learning environment.
Responsibilities:
Develop and implement engaging math lessons aligned to state standards that meet diverse student needs.
Differentiate instruction to support students with various learning styles including those with Individualized Education Plans (IEPs) and 504 Plans.
Build students conceptual understanding procedural fluency and application of mathematical skills through problem-solving and real-world connections.
Integrate literacy strategies within math instruction to support students ability to read write and communicate mathematically (e.g. vocabulary development explaining reasoning interpreting word problems).
Collaborate with colleagues in a Professional Learning Community (PLC) to analyze student data develop instructional strategies and promote best teaching practices in mathematics.
Utilize a variety of instructional strategies including technology manipulatives hands-on learning and cooperative learning structures.
Assess and evaluate student progress using formative and summative assessments to inform instruction and provide targeted interventions.
Communicate effectively with parents guardians and school staff regarding student progress and performance in mathematics.
Establish and enforce classroom expectations to create a respectful structured and productive learning environment.
Participate in school events faculty meetings and ongoing professional development.
Support students social-emotional development by building positive relationships and fostering confidence in their mathematical abilities.
